Clinical results of the Metal-on-metal articulation total hip arthroplasty with use of large femoral head short term follow up

Abstract
|
|
|
Purpose: To study the early follow-up results of the metal-on-metal articulation total hip arthroplasty with use of large femoral head.
Materials and Methods: 29 patients (31 hips) were follow up for more than 14 months after primary total hip arthroplasty using a metal-on-metal articulation with large femoral head. Average was 41 years old (range, 29~63). We checked the functional status and radiologic finding.
Results: The average harris hip score improved from 54.4 points preoperatively to 93.5 points at the final follow up (P<0.05). All cases have s stable fixation and no evidence of osteolysis, acetabular cup loosening in radiologic finding. There was no evidence of post operative deep infection and dislocation, but one hip underwent intra-operative periprostetic fracture in around femoral stem.
Conclusions: Short term follow up of metal-on-metal articulation total hip arthroplasty with use of large femoral head show a satisfactory result, but it needs a analysis for long term follow up results.
